2005 USEF Leading Pony Breeding Sire Elgar was purchased
as a foal in 1997 from the Telynau stud, North Wales. He had
been successfully and extensively shown in Great Britain before
being exported in the fall of 1998. His Sire, Eyarth Rio, has
been several times on top of the British sire ratings. His lovely
dam was a daughter of the internationally renowned performance
producing stallion, Downland Chevalier, now deceased. Some of

Elgar was only shown twice in 2002, at the WPCS Virginia Spring Fling and the WPCS Mid-Atlantic Shows, and was Supreme Champion under all judges. Since that time Elgar has been consistently producing prizewinning offspring with kind temperaments, good movement and conformation.Some of his more well known sons and daughters to date are: Brookside
Biscotti and Speak Softly - both Champions at the Devon
Horse Show
